"Good"


“The Christian does not think God will love us because we are good, but that God will make us good because He loves us.”

C.S. Lewis

 

 

In the Book of Genesis we read, “God saw everything that he had made, and indeed, it was very good.” From the beginning of time according to the Hebrew Scriptures, God saw that all God had created was “very good”.  The other day I was watching a man’s presentation and he had a t-shirt on that said, “I don’t know any bad people, I only see bad decisions.”

 

I’m fairly certain that God feels the same way. Despite the later story where God destroys the whole of earth except for Noah, his family, and 2 of every animal, God still felt that all God created was good. I think God wanted a do-over though, with a new frame of mind. So God did that. And since then our Hebrew and Christian scriptures don’t tell us of any further destruction.

 

It seems though that destruction can come from our own doing. We see it every day. Bad decisions turn lives upside down. Sometimes they continue on in a cycle of disrepair and torment. But in other times we can accept that we were wrong and move into a mode of renewal and a place that God sees as a better direction- Good Orderly Direction- GOD.

 

That’s our chance every day, to review our decisions, to make amends for our wrongs, to celebrate our good decisions and to seek God in all that we do.

 

With this Corona Virus- look to the health experts for the best possible advice to stay healthy yourself and to keep others healthy as well.

 

And God will rejoice. May you do also!
